Graduation Rate Comparison

The average graduation rate of selected colleges is 62.34% where 1,046 students out of 1,678 candidates have complete their courses and degrees. The rate is calculated as the total number of completers within 150% of normal time (for example, 6 years for 4 years BS program) divided by the candidates. The numbers in parenthesis() represent data by gender (men/women) for each cell respectively. The following table compares the graduation rates between selected colleges.
Among the selected colleges, Florida College has the most highest graduation rate of 67.61%, while Keiser University-Ft Lauderdale has the lowest rate of 52.85%.

Retention Rate Comparison

The average retention rate of selected colleges is 73.67% for full-time students and 37.00% for part-time students. Retention rate is the percentage of a school's first-time, first-year undergraduate students who continue at that school the next year (Sophomore year). The following table compares the retention rates between selected colleges.
Among the selected colleges, Embry-Riddle Aeronautical University-Daytona Beach has the most highest retention rate of 82%, while Keiser University-Ft Lauderdale has the lowest rate of 69%.
